DEPARTMENT OF COMMERCE

International Trade Administration

[A-570-954]


Certain Magnesia Carbon Bricks From the People's Republic of 
China: Preliminary Results of the Antidumping Duty Administrative 
Review; 2016-2017

AGENCY: Enforcement and Compliance, International Trade Administration, 
Department of Commerce.

SUMMARY: The Department of Commerce (Commerce) preliminarily determines 
to rescind this administrative review, as there is no evidence of any 
reviewable entries, shipments, or sales of certain magnesia carbon 
bricks (magnesia carbon bricks) from the People's Republic of China 
(China) to the United States during the September 1, 2016, through 
August 31, 2017, period of review (POR) by the companies subject to 
this review. Interested parties are invited to comment on these 
preliminary results.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: 

Background

    On November 13, 2017, Commerce published in the Federal Register a 
notice of initiation of an administrative review of the antidumping 
duty order on magnesia carbon bricks for five producers/exporters for 
the POR.\1\ Commerce exercised its discretion to toll all deadlines 
affected by the closure of the Federal Government from January 20 
through January 22, 2018.\2\ As a result, all deadlines in this segment 
of the proceeding have been extended by three days.

Scope of the Order

    The scope of the order includes certain chemically-bonded magnesia 
carbon bricks from China. A full description of the scope of the order 
is contained in the Preliminary Decision Memorandum, which is hereby 
adopted by this notice.\3\

Preliminary Intent To Rescind the Administrative Review

    Based on information submitted after the initiation of this 
administrative review, and due to the fact that we have not received 
any information from U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) 
indicating that the companies subject to this review had reviewable 
entries of subject merchandise to the United States during the POR, 
Commerce preliminarily determines that the record evidence indicates 
that no company subject to this review had reviewable entries during 
the POR.\4\ Should evidence arise that leads us to conclude that the 
companies subject to this review had reviewable entries of subject 
merchandise to the United States during the POR, we will revisit this 
issue in the final results of this administrative review. Absent any 
evidence of POR entries of subject merchandise being placed on the 
record, pursuant to 19 CFR 351.213(d)(3), we intend to rescind the 
administrative review of these companies in the final results.

Public Comment

    Case briefs must be submitted to Enforcement and Compliance's 
Antidumping and Countervailing Duty Centralized Electronic Service 
System (ACCESS) at a date to be determined by Commerce, and rebuttal 
briefs, limited to issues raised in the case briefs, may be submitted 
no later than five days after the deadline for the submission for case 
briefs.\5\ Commerce will notify interested parties when it has 
determined a deadline for case briefs via ACCESS. Parties who submit 
case or rebuttal briefs in this proceeding are encouraged to submit 
with each argument: (1) A statement of the issue; (2) a brief summary 
of the argument; and (3) a table of authorities.\6\

    Pursuant to 19 CFR 351.310(c), interested parties who wish to 
request a hearing must submit a written request to the Assistant 
Secretary for Enforcement and Compliance, U.S. Department of Commerce, 
filed electronically through ACCESS, within 30 days after the 
publication of this notice. Hearing requests should contain the party's 
name, address, telephone number, the number of participants, and a list 
of the issues parties intend to present at the hearing. If a request 
for a hearing is made, Commerce intends to hold the hearing at the U.S. 
Department of Commerce, 1401 Constitution Avenue NW, Washington, DC 
20230, at a time to be determined. Prior to the hearing, Commerce will 
contact all parties who submitted case or rebuttal briefs to determine 
if they wish to participate in the hearing. Commerce will then 
distribute a hearing schedule to these parties prior to the hearing, 
and only those parties listed on the hearing schedule may present 
issues raised in their briefs.
    All submissions, with limited exceptions, must be filed 
electronically using ACCESS.\7\ An electronically filed document must 
be received successfully in its entirety by ACCESS by 5:00 p.m. Eastern 
Time, on the due dates established above (or, where applicable, to be 
established by Commerce at a later date). Documents excepted from the 
electronic submission requirements must be filed manually, (i.e., in 
paper form) with the APO/Dockets Unit in Room 18022 and stamped with 
the date and time of receipt by on the due date.\8\

    Unless otherwise extended, Commerce intends to issue the final 
results of this administrative review, which will include the results 
of its analysis of issues raised in any briefs, within 120 days of the 
publication of these preliminary results or review, pursuant to section 
751(a)(3)(A) of the Act.

Assessment Rates

    We intend to issue appropriate assessment instructions to CBP 15 
days after the publication of the final rescission (or, should we find 
that the companies subject to this review had reviewable entries of 
subject merchandise to the United States during the POR, the final 
results) of this administrative review.
    These preliminary results of review are issued and published in 
accordance with sections 751(a)(1) and 777(i)(1) of the Act, and 19 CFR 
351.221(b)(4).
